Riley was 5 possessions from winning 11 games in season one. (Actually, in 4 games, it was literally one score in the last less than 10 seconds left or final play).

BYU was lost by a Hail Mary, last play of the game.
Miami was lost in the last play of OT.
Illinois was lost on a TD with 10 seconds left.
Wisconsin was lost on a FG with 4 seconds left
Northwestern was lost when Nebraska missed a 2pt conversion to tie

First five losses, all by less than 5 points.

While memories fade, the pain of the literally last seconds of the game losses in what seemed like week after week was much more cruel than anything that has happened this season.

But I'll tell you what -- the patience, understanding, and defending of Riley was a helluva lot less here. And when Riley won 9 games in 2016, there was more people here expressing their displeasure for Riley than Frost with his second season at 4 wins.

So yes, I have a bone to pick with anyone who comes here preaching patience when the same reasonings they use now they refused to use in 2015 or 2016. Use your excuses now but not 3-4 years ago. Tell fans to stop the negativity now, when you wouldn't have dared say that in defense of Riley.
